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ple, also known as Bhairavnath Temple or Bhairav Baba Mandir, is a sacred shrine situated south of the renowned Kedarnath Temple in the lofty Himalayas of Uttarakhand, India. It's about a 1.5-kilometer trek from the Kedarnath Temple, with the trail starting from the right side door of Baba Kedarnath Temple. Dedicated to Lord Bhairav, the temple holds immense significance as he is believed to be the guardian of the Kedarnath region. The deity here is worshipped without a roof over him, and he is depicted with a trident as his weapon and a dog as his vehicle.

Legend has it that during the winter months when heavy snowfall closes the Kedarnath Temple, the deity in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ple safeguards the main temple area and the entire Kedarnath valley. Pilgrims consider their journey to Kedarnath incomplete without visiting Bhairavnath Temple. It remains open for devotees from May to November, offering stunning views of the Kedarnath Temple and the valley, providing pilgrims with a serene and spiritually fulfilling experience amidst the Himalayan landscape.

Weather and Temperature at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ple:

The weather and temperature at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ple in Kedarnath are influenced by its high-altitude location in the Himalayas. Like the nearby Kedarnath Temple, the region experiences a cold and challenging climate, especially during the winter months. The temple is generally accessible during the pilgrimage season from April to November, with temperatures varying widely. Daytime temperatures in the summer months, from April to June, can range from 5 to 20 degrees Celsius (41 to 68 degrees Fahrenheit), offering relatively milder conditions. However, nights can be chilly, often dropping to sub-zero temperatures, even in the summer. Visitors to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ple are advised to be prepared for varying weather conditions and to dress accordingly, ensuring a comfortable and safe pilgrimage experience amidst the rugged beauty of the Himalayas.

How to Reach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ple ?

By Air: The nearest airport to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ple is Jolly Grant Airport in Dehradun, approximately 239 kilometers away. From the airport, visitors can hire taxis or take buses to reach Gaurikund, which serves as the base for the trek to Kedarnath. Though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ple is located just 650 meters from Kedarnath Temple, the overall journey involves air travel, followed by a road trip to Gaurikund, and then a trek to reach the temple.

By Road: Gaurikund is the last motorable point on the route to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ple. From major cities like Haridwar, Rishikesh, and Dehradun, buses and taxis are available to reach Gaurikund. The road journey provides stunning views of the Himalayan landscapes and involves crossing towns like Rudraprayag and Guptkashi. After reaching Gaurikund, visitors need to undertake a trek of approximately 15 kilometers to reach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ple.

By Rail: The nearest railway station to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ple is Rishikesh, which is about 215 kilometers away. From Rishikesh, one can hire taxis or take buses to reach Gaurikund. Rishikesh is well-connected to major cities in India by train. The rail journey is followed by a road trip to Gaurikund and then a trek to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ple, making the overall pilgrimage a combination of various modes of transportation.

Gandhi Sarovar (750 meter from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ple): Gandhi Sarovar, located just 650 meters from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ple, is a pristine lake surrounded by the mesmerizing beauty of the Himalayan landscape. Also known as Chorabari Tal, this glacial lake is fed by the Chorabari Bamak Glacier and holds historical significance. It is believed that Mahatma Gandhi's ashes were immersed in this serene lake, making it a place of reverence and contemplation. Including Gandhi Sarovar in the places to visit near Bhukund Bhairavnath Temple allows visitors to connect with history, spirituality, and the natural wonders of the region.
